Can someone give me some info on what I would need.
I have twin ram assist from WPM. I also live out in the country and there are tractor places everywhere to get the hoses made for reasonable prices so I don't want a kit to convert. Can I use anypart of my helm. Also which are better self-contained or full-power systems?

Racey
05-31-2007, 08:44 AM
Full power is the way to go, It consists of Rams, Hoses, A power steering pump, cooler, in-line filter (i don't think these are 100% necessary, but they are a plus), and Helm (Char-Lynn Type). these are all basically tractor parts other than the fact that you are using stainless rams and fittings.
